.category-wall {
	padding: 15px 0px 45px 0px;
}

     .standard-body .full-width .category-wall {
          padding-left: 40px;
          padding-right: 40px;
     }
     
     .body-white .standard-body .full-width .category-wall {
          padding-left: 0px;
          padding-right: 0px;
     }

	.category-wall > div > div {
		padding-top: 0;
    text-align: center;
    background: #fff;
    border-radius: 0;
    box-shadow: 0px 0px 3px #ddd;
	}
	.category-wall .col-sm-3{    width: 23%;
    margin: 5px;}
		
		.category-wall .name {
			padding: 5px 0px 7px 0px;
			text-align:left;
		}
		
			.category-wall .name a {
				font-size: 14px;
				font-weight: 600;
			}
		
		.category-wall ul {
			list-style: none;
			margin: 0px;
			padding: 5px 0px 0px 0px;
		}
			
			.category-wall ul li a,
			.more-link {
				display: block;
				text-align: left;
				border-bottom: 0px;
				padding: 7px 0px 5px 0px;
			}
			
				.more-link {
					border-bottom: none;
				}
				
@media (max-width: 767px) {
	.responsive .category-wall {
		padding: 0px 0px 30px 0px;
	}
	
	     .responsive .standard-body .full-width .category-wall {
	          padding-left: 25px;
	          padding-right: 25px;
	     }
	     
	     .responsive .body-white .standard-body .full-width .category-wall {
	          padding-left: 0px;
	        
}